A Patron's Story . . .
Each summer two of our grandson from Marble Falls spend a week with us. Marble Falls is north of Austin, a quaint little town that is expanding rapidly. However, there is no children's theatre. I could call Fort Bend Theatre in advance and purchase front row seats for us and include the "in town" grandkids also. I remember one year when our granddaughter was only 3, and her mother was concerned that she would not "behave." Madi was totally enthralled with the play, and her eyes never left the stage. Where else could you take your grandchildren to a quality performance and it not "break the bank." I have supported Fort Bend Theatre for years at a minimum donation, wishing I could do more. Our grandchildren have enjoyed excellent performances that otherwise they would never have seen. I wish you a future that will offer the Fort Bend area a quality theatre without having to drive into Houston, and also give our Fort Bend actors the opportunity to perform. --Carolyn Bowden

Fort Bend Theatre presents
A physically comic extravaganza by Peter Bloedel
THE RULES OF COMEDY!
In this hysterical show, the audience is given a side-splitting lesson in what's funny and what's not funny. In order to prove that the Rules of Comedy work, they are hilariously inserted into one of the most popular tragedies of all time: William Shakespeare's Hamlet. The Rules of Comedy is a physical comedy "blow out" with an interesting twist that showcases the cast's ability to also handle tragedy. Playing by the "rules" has never been this much fun!
